Across TCGA patient cohorts, MCF2 protein abundance is significantly associated with the protein abundance of many other proteins, with 2,895 significant associations in total. LUAD shows the largest number of these associations.

The most reproducible MCF2-associated proteins across cancer lineages are ALKBH5_S384, GORASP1_S220, and GP1BB_S191. Each is linked with MCF2 in more than 1 cancer types. Because this analysis shows association rather than direction, both MCF2-to-partner and partner-to-MCF2 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, MCF2 versus ALKBH5_S384 in LUAD, with a Pearson correlation of -0.73.
